Nathan is doing very well in school but is definitely struggling lately to maintain friendships. I know this problem is common in kids with Aspergers but it doesn't mean I have to like it or even accept it! We talk with Nathan and try to explain what a friend is and how to keep friends and how to be kind and flexible and so forth but not all of it sinks in.
I know he has a tendency to overreact when other kids are not doing things "the right way" or "the way you are supposed to" and that can push kids away. He also doesn't understand when someone says, "I don't want to be your friend anymore." He finds it an odd statement since nearly everyone is his friend. It just plain doesn't make sense to him.
But overall he is doing better than we expected and his teacher says he is participating more and more in group activities and playing with a wider range of playground equipment, colors, etc.

I have not updated much because I have been very tired....and also pretty sick lately. But I also have not updated because Chris and I got some news that we are still trying to figure out and wrap our heads around. After having door after door open wide for us with absolute ease we had a door close in our face just as we were about to step through. We are literally between a rock and a hard place. No decision we make is a good one or an easy one.
Basically the TSS and the BSC that Nathan was one step away from getting is now just past that door that slammed closed. Act 64 was a law put into place to help families, there was a good idea behind it, but it is also hurting many families and we happen to be one of them. Without going into many details we originally were going to get Nathan's services for free but now they will cost us....a big sum. So we have no good options basically. We go forward and pay a large sum or we stand still and Nathan does not get the aid to go to school with him.
We've been told if Nathan has enough behavioral issues the school will then be forced to give him an aid. But who knows!
In all this, we DO KNOW that the Lord is in control! He is holding us in His hands and guiding us along every step of the way. We are disappointed to say the least, we are unsure which way to go, and so we ask that you pray with us for wisdom and guidance in making the right decision.
